Ondo Finance has taken a significant step in the evolution of traditional finance and blockchain integration by launching tokenized versions of BlackRock’s iShares Core S&P 500 ETF (IVV) and shares of semiconductor company Micron Technology (MU). The move is being conducted under the U.S. Securities and Exchange Commission’s approved third-party custodial tokenization framework, marking a major milestone in regulated digital asset markets.

The development signals a shift away from offshore tokenized stock structures, which have often operated in loosely regulated environments, toward a more compliant, institutionally integrated model within the United States financial system.

A New Phase for Tokenized Securities in the United States

Ondo Finance’s latest initiative represents one of the most notable examples of real-world asset tokenization being brought into a regulated U.S. framework. By issuing tokenized representations of widely recognized financial instruments such as BlackRock’s IVV ETF and Micron shares, the company is bridging the gap between traditional equity markets and blockchain-based settlement systems.

Under this model, investors are able to gain exposure to underlying financial assets through blockchain tokens while still benefiting from regulatory oversight and institutional-grade infrastructure.

The issuance process is being handled by Oasis Pro, a regulated broker-dealer and alternative trading system operator, which ensures compliance with U.S. securities laws. Meanwhile, Broadridge Financial Solutions is providing critical infrastructure support, including proxy voting services and shareholder communications for token holders.

This structure is designed to ensure that tokenized assets maintain the same investor rights and protections as traditional securities, addressing one of the key challenges that has historically limited institutional adoption of blockchain-based financial products.

A Shift Away From Offshore Tokenized Stock Models

For years, tokenized equities were primarily issued through offshore platforms operating outside the jurisdiction of major financial regulators. While these systems offered early experimentation with blockchain-based securities, they often faced criticism for limited investor protections and unclear legal status.

Ondo Finance’s approach marks a clear departure from this model. By working within the U.S. regulatory environment and partnering with established financial service providers, the company is positioning tokenized assets as compliant financial instruments rather than experimental digital products.

This shift is expected to increase institutional confidence in tokenized securities, particularly among asset managers, hedge funds, and traditional brokerage firms that require strict adherence to regulatory standards.

The involvement of Oasis Pro and Broadridge further reinforces this institutional-grade structure, ensuring that core financial functions such as settlement, custody, and shareholder governance remain consistent with traditional market expectations.

Institutional Infrastructure Supporting Tokenization

A key element of this initiative is the role played by established financial infrastructure providers. Oasis Pro, which operates under U.S. regulatory oversight, is responsible for issuing and managing the tokenized securities in compliance with federal securities laws.

Broadridge Financial Solutions, a major global provider of investor communications and financial technology services, is handling proxy voting and shareholder engagement for token holders. This ensures that investors in tokenized assets retain the same governance rights as those holding traditional securities.
